Home
last modified time | relevance | path

Searched refs:Keyboard (Results 1 – 25 of 31) sorted by relevance

12

/frameworks/native/libs/input/rust/
Dkeyboard_classifier.rs116 if !device.classes.contains(DeviceClass::Keyboard) { in classify_keyboard()
183 DeviceClass::Keyboard | DeviceClass::AlphabeticKey | DeviceClass::External, in classify_external_alphabetic_keyboard()
193 .notify_keyboard_changed(create_device(DeviceClass::Keyboard | DeviceClass::External)); in classify_external_non_alphabetic_keyboard()
202 DeviceClass::Keyboard in classify_mouse_pretending_as_keyboard()
215 DeviceClass::Keyboard in classify_touchpad_pretending_as_keyboard()
228 DeviceClass::Keyboard in classify_stylus_pretending_as_keyboard()
241 DeviceClass::Keyboard in classify_dpad_pretending_as_keyboard()
254 DeviceClass::Keyboard in classify_joystick_pretending_as_keyboard()
267 DeviceClass::Keyboard in classify_gamepad_pretending_as_keyboard()
280 DeviceClass::Keyboard in reclassify_keyboard_on_alphabetic_key_event()
[all …]
Dinput.rs68 const Keyboard = input_bindgen::AINPUT_SOURCE_KEYBOARD; constant
238 const Keyboard = IInputConstants::DEVICE_CLASS_KEYBOARD as u32; constant
/frameworks/base/packages/SystemUI/tests/utils/src/com/android/systemui/keyboard/data/repository/
DFakeKeyboardRepository.kt20 import com.android.systemui.keyboard.data.model.Keyboard
35 private val _newlyConnectedKeyboard: MutableStateFlow<Keyboard?> = MutableStateFlow(null)
36 override val newlyConnectedKeyboard: Flow<Keyboard> = _newlyConnectedKeyboard.filterNotNull()
46 fun setNewlyConnectedKeyboard(keyboard: Keyboard) { in setNewlyConnectedKeyboard()
/frameworks/base/packages/SystemUI/src/com/android/systemui/keyboard/data/repository/
DCommandLineKeyboardRepository.kt22 import com.android.systemui.keyboard.data.model.Keyboard
50 private val _newlyConnectedKeyboard: MutableStateFlow<Keyboard?> = MutableStateFlow(null)
51 override val newlyConnectedKeyboard: Flow<Keyboard> = _newlyConnectedKeyboard.filterNotNull()
74 Keyboard(vendorId = args[1].toInt(), productId = args[2].toInt()) in execute()
DKeyboardRepository.kt28 import com.android.systemui.keyboard.data.model.Keyboard in <lambda>()
61 val newlyConnectedKeyboard: Flow<Keyboard> in <lambda>()
120 override val newlyConnectedKeyboard: Flow<Keyboard> =
148 private fun deviceIdToKeyboard(deviceId: Int): Keyboard? { in deviceIdToKeyboard()
150 return Keyboard(device.vendorId, device.productId) in deviceIdToKeyboard()
/frameworks/layoutlib/bridge/bridge_client/src/com/android/layoutlib/bridge/intensive/setup/
DConfigGenerator.java38 import com.android.resources.Keyboard;
78 .setKeyboard(Keyboard.NOKEY)
93 .setKeyboard(Keyboard.NOKEY)
108 .setKeyboard(Keyboard.NOKEY)
123 .setKeyboard(Keyboard.NOKEY)
138 .setKeyboard(Keyboard.NOKEY)
159 private Keyboard mKeyboard = Keyboard.NOKEY;
297 public ConfigGenerator setKeyboard(Keyboard keyboard) { in setKeyboard()
/frameworks/base/core/java/android/inputmethodservice/
DKeyboard.java68 public class Keyboard { class
192 private Keyboard parent;
194 public Row(Keyboard parent) { in Row()
198 public Row(Resources res, Keyboard parent, XmlResourceParser parser) { in Row()
201 com.android.internal.R.styleable.Keyboard); in Row()
287 private Keyboard keyboard;
349 com.android.internal.R.styleable.Keyboard); in Key()
532 public Keyboard(Context context, int xmlLayoutResId) { in Keyboard() method in Keyboard
545 public Keyboard(Context context, @XmlRes int xmlLayoutResId, int modeId, int width, in Keyboard() method in Keyboard
567 public Keyboard(Context context, @XmlRes int xmlLayoutResId, int modeId) { in Keyboard() method in Keyboard
[all …]
DKeyboardView.java30 import android.inputmethodservice.Keyboard.Key;
138 private static final int[] KEY_DELETE = { Keyboard.KEYCODE_DELETE };
141 private Keyboard mKeyboard;
481 public void setKeyboard(Keyboard keyboard) { in setKeyboard()
506 public Keyboard getKeyboard() { in getKeyboard()
627 private void computeProximityThreshold(Keyboard keyboard) { in computeProximityThreshold()
843 mKeyboardActionListener.onKey(Keyboard.KEYCODE_DELETE, KEY_DELETE); in detectAndSendKey()
1006 case Keyboard.KEYCODE_ALT: in sendAccessibilityEventForUnicodeCharacter()
1009 case Keyboard.KEYCODE_CANCEL: in sendAccessibilityEventForUnicodeCharacter()
1012 case Keyboard.KEYCODE_DELETE: in sendAccessibilityEventForUnicodeCharacter()
[all …]
/frameworks/base/core/proto/android/input/
Dkeyboard_configured.proto34 // Keyboard layout configured when the device is connected
37 // Keyboard configuration details
50 // Keyboard layout type provided by IME
/frameworks/base/packages/SystemUI/src/com/android/systemui/keyboard/data/model/
DKeyboard.kt20 data class Keyboard(val vendorId: Int, val productId: Int) class
/frameworks/proto_logging/stats/atoms/input/
Dinput_extension_atoms.proto36 // Keyboard layout configured when the device is connected
38 // Keyboard configuration details provided by device
42 // Keyboard language tag (e.g. en-US, ru-Cyrl, etc) provided by device.
49 // Keyboard layout type provided by IME
75 // Keyboard configuration details
/frameworks/base/packages/SystemUI/src/com/android/systemui/keyboard/shortcut/ui/composable/
DShortcutHelperTemporaryData.kt24 import androidx.compose.material.icons.filled.Keyboard
189 Icons.Default.Keyboard
/frameworks/base/tools/aapt2/
DConfiguration.proto102 enum Keyboard { enum
196 Keyboard keyboard = 21;
/frameworks/base/data/keyboards/
DVendor_18d1_Product_5018.kl16 # Key layout for Google Pixel C Keyboard
DVendor_18d1_Product_0200.kl16 # Keyboard map for the android virtual remote running as a gamepad
DVendor_22b8_Product_093d.kl16 # Motorola Bluetooth Wireless Keyboard.
DVendor_05ac_Product_0239.kl16 # Apple Wireless Keyboard
DVendor_18d1_Product_5018.kcm16 # Key character map for Google Pixel C Keyboard
/frameworks/base/packages/SystemUI/tests/src/com/android/systemui/keyboard/data/repository/
DKeyboardRepositoryTest.kt30 import com.android.systemui.keyboard.data.model.Keyboard in <lambda>()
266 .isEqualTo(Keyboard(VENDOR_ID, PRODUCT_ID)) in <lambda>()
/frameworks/proto_logging/stats/enums/app/
Dtvsettings_enums.proto663 // TvSettings > System > Keyboard
666 // TvSettings > System > Keyboard > Current keyboard
669 // TvSettings > System > Keyboard > Gboard Settings
672 // TvSettings > System > Keyboard > Gboard Settings > Languages
675 // TvSettings > System > Keyboard > Gboard Settings > Terms of services
678 // TvSettings > System > Keyboard > Gboard Settings > Privacy policy
681 // TvSettings > System > Keyboard > Gboard Settings > Open source licenses
684 // TvSettings > System > Keyboard > Gboard Settings >
688 // TvSettings > System > Keyboard > Manage keyboards
Dsettings_enums.proto1250 // ACTION: Settings > System > Keyboard > Physical keyboard > Modifier keys > Caps lock
1255 // ACTION: Settings > System > Keyboard > Physical keyboard > Modifier keys > Ctrl
1260 // ACTION: Settings > System > Keyboard > Physical keyboard > Modifier keys > Action key
1265 // ACTION: Settings > System > Keyboard > Physical keyboard > Modifier keys > Alt
1270 // ACTION: Settings > System > Keyboard > Physical keyboard > Modifier keys > Reset all > Reset
1543 // Action: Settings > Sound & vibration > Vibration & haptics > Keyboard vibration
2645 // OPEN: Settings > Keyboard > Show keyboard layout dialog
4293 // OPEN: Settings > System > Keyboard > Physical keyboard
4299 // OPEN: Settings > System > Keyboard > Physical keyboard
4305 // OPEN: Settings > System > Keyboard > Physical keyboard
[all …]
/frameworks/native/libs/input/
Dinput_flags.aconfig157 description: "Keyboard classifier that classifies all keyboards into alphabetic or non-alphabetic"
DAndroid.bp226 "Keyboard.cpp",
/frameworks/proto_logging/stats/enums/input/
Denums.proto155 * Keyboard Layout Type
/frameworks/base/cmds/uinput/
DREADME.md113 "name": "Keyboard (Test)",

12